- What is Westlake's operating income?
- Westlake (WLK) reported operating income of -$172M in Q1 2026.
- How has Westlake's operating income changed year-over-year?
- Westlake's operating income decreased by 437.5% year-over-year, from -$32M to -$172M.

- What does operating income mean?
- The profit a company makes from its core business operations before interest and taxes.
- How do you interpret operating income?
- Higher operating income indicates strong operational efficiency and market competitiveness, while negative values signal operational distress.
